After School Care:   ASC is available at no additional charge for Extended Day Early Childhood (EC) students (3 & 4 year olds). ASC for School Day EC students is $20/day per student.  Students in Kindergarten – grade 5 will be charged $7.00/day for ASC. This includes an afternoon snack.

Students in Kindergarten – grade 2 may stay in ASC for no additional charge until their oldest sibling is released from school, no later than 3:15pm.

There is a $25 registration for each student enrolled in ASC. This fee is charged upon registration in ASC. Daily ASC charges are billed directly to your account. Billing statements, sent monthly by email, are payable upon receipt.

 

Payment Options:

  • Payment in full – Some families prefer to pay for the full year of tuition at one time.  You will receive a 3% discount off of your tuition if it is paid in full prior to June 1.  Families who enter into contract with Christ Academy after May 31, can also get the payment in full discount as long as it is paid prior to the student’s first day of classes. 
  • 12-Month Payment Plan – Some families prefer to begin paying over the summer prior to the beginning of the school year in order to lower their monthly payments.  This requires a Contract and Bank Draft Agreement form to be on file prior to May 1.  Twelve equal payments will be drafted monthly from a checking or savings account from June through the following May.
  • 10-Month Payment Plan – Some families prefer to make monthly payments during the school year only.  This requires a Contract and Bank Draft Agreement form to be on file prior to May 31.  Ten equal payments will be drafted monthly from a checking or savings account from August through the following May.  Families who enter into contract with Christ Academy after May 31 will be expected to pay at least their first month tuition in person with a check or cash.  The remaining balance will be pro-rated in equal monthly payments, to be paid in full by May 20. 

 

Scholarships Available: 

  • Sibling Tuition Scholarship – Available to families with siblings enrolled at Christ Academy.  Sibling Tuition Scholarship cannot be used in conjunction with Clergy Scholarship or Tuition Assistance Scholarship.
  • Military Scholarship - Available to dependent children of active members of the military, the Reserves, or the National Guard.  A copy of dependent ID and parent ID is required.  Military Scholarship cannot be used in conjunction with Clergy Scholarship or Tuition Assistance Scholarship.
  • Clergy Scholarship - Available to dependent children of full-time clergy as defined by IRS standards: must work for an IRS-recognized religious organization; must be fully ordained, commissioned or licensed as a minister; and must perform service which constitutes conduct of religious worship or ministration of sacerdotal functions. Proof of clergy status is required.  Clergy Scholarship cannot be used in conjunction with other scholarships.
  • Tuition Assistance Scholarship - Available for students in kindergarten through grade 12 who qualify for need-based tuition assistance.  Tuition Assistance Scholarship cannot be used in conjunction with other scholarships.  To submit an online financial aid application, log on to the Christ Academy website and look under the Admissions tab for the FAST link.  Notification letters for those who apply by April 17 are emailed to parents by May 1 of each year.   Applications received after April 17 will be considered on an individual basis and awards determined on availability of funds.
